Title and text Type Explanation Next steps
High BG XXX
mg/dL
Check infusion
set. Check
ketones.
Consider insulin
injection.
Monitor BG.
Confirm BG?
Alert Your BG meter reading is
above 250 mg/dL.
This alert applies when the
Auto Mode feature is off.
For High BG XXX mg/dL
when the Auto Mode
feature is on, see
SmartGuard Auto Mode
alerts and messages, on
page 273.
• Select No to prevent the
remote BG from being
used by your pump.
Select Yes to confirm
the BG reading.
• Check your BG and treat
as necessary.
Insert battery
Delivery
stopped. Insert
a new battery
now.
Alarm The battery was removed
from the pump.
If a bolus was in progress
when the battery was
removed, a Resume bolus?
message appears and a
tone sounds when a new
battery is inserted. The
message indicates how
much bolus was delivered.
• Insert a new AA battery.
• The alarm clears when
you insert a new battery.
• The pump powers off
after 10 minutes unless
you insert a new battery.
